A slanted, calligraphic script with smooth entry and exit strokes and frequent looped terminals. Letterforms are narrow and vertically oriented, with rounded bowls and softly tapered joins that suggest a pen-like construction. Capitals are generous and decorative, using broad curves, extended leads, and occasional underturns that create prominent swashes. Lowercase forms stay comparatively compact with a very low x-height, long ascenders/descenders, and a consistent flowing rhythm; spacing reads a bit open between letters rather than tightly connected throughout.

Numerals follow the same cursive logic, with curved strokes and subtle flourishes that help them blend with text. The strongest personality comes through in the uppercase set, which is noticeably more ornate than the lowercase and can dominate at larger sizes.
